BMI Raises 2026 Brent Forecast to $86 as Q3 Extreme Volatility Warning Takes Hold

By EnergyReader Newsroom ·
BMI, a unit of Fitch Solutions, raised its Dated Brent forecast to an annual average of $86 per barrel for 2026 in a report sent to Rigzone by Fitch Group on Friday (2026-07-31), warning that the third quarter is set for "extreme volatility." The revision puts the full-year target roughly $7 above where ICE Brent crude front-month was trading on Tuesday (2026-08-04), at $79.06 and down 1.73% on the session. With five months left in the year, closing that gap requires a sustained rally that the current price action does not obviously support.
